The ITC Travel Group has posted its best-ever month for cruise sales, with August bookings outperforming any other month by 170 per cent
The top three sellers throughout August for the business were SeaDream Yacht Club, Seabourn, and Regent Seven Seas with bookings for this winter and into 2026 and 2027.
With the region’s peak season fast approaching, the most popular destination booked by the ITC Group was the Caribbean.
Denise Walker, ITC’s product & travel relationship manager – cruise, said: “It’s incredible to see August performing so well. The month delivered several strong campaigns from the cruise lines that have certainly driven more business, notably, the savings campaign from Oceania and a newly launched 2-Category Upgrade from Regent Seven Seas, both of which we usually see during Wave Season.”
So far, September has also maintained a strong momentum. Walker added: “We anticipate a wave of late bookings for the Caribbean as it goes into high season, particularly for Barbados cruises, which remain a top seller for ITC thanks to our dedicated on-the-ground team.”
